Talent Experience
Smart Profile

Over the next couple of months we are making a number of UX and UI Improvements to the Header, Tabs, and Workspaces of the Profile. A demo of the new profile experience will be added to the Release Notes ahead of the Sandbox launch.

 

Header:

  • The profile header has been updated into a full header covering the entirety of the profile, providing users with a more unified experience and reducing the number of clicks needed to complete certain tasks.
  • Information is now displayed in clickable chips, removing the need to navigate to the ‘More’ menu to select options. Email addresses and location remain clickable, and users can see the modal where they add or edit the respective contact information.
  • The contact details and tags have been moved to a more prominent position on the profile and contact details can be clicked to initiate messaging.
  • The layout and location of tabs and workspaces are unchanged, workspace icons remain on the right and don’t interfere with the columns consistency.


Tabs:

  • There are a number of small improvements to all the sections within the Overview tab, with a focus on reducing clicks to perform actions. You’ll notice new ‘edit’ buttons, direct links to Knowledge Articles and improved usability of the Experience and Language sections.
  • We’re introducing the Resume tab, where a preview of the resume is available without leaving Beamery. This includes PDF files as well as DOC and DOCX, addressing a frequent user ask. We’ve added the ‘count’ to the tab to help users understand if there’s a resume to preview. If there are no resumes to preview, users will see `Add resume` as the tab header. Only the most recently uploaded resume is previewed, ensuring users are focusing on up to date data.

Workspaces:

The UI of the existing workspaces have been updated to bring the design in line with the rest of the Beamery platform, and allow users to act, rather than just consume. In addition, we have added new workspaces to the profile: Hiring hub and Campaigns.

  • Hiring hub shows all crucial recruitment details at a glance. There’s no longer a need to navigate to the pools or vacancies workspace to understand which pools the contact is in. The links to view more details will direct users to the respective workspaces to complete actions without having to move away from the profile. Status shows the stage in recruiting, and can be synced with ATS.
  • Campaigns shows details of all scheduled campaigns for the contact. Users can manage the contact’s campaigns from within the workspace.

Talent Acquisition
Vacancy Calibration

We have added Company and Industry Context fields to Vacancy Calibration. Users will be able to select a preferred company size and one or more industries alongside the existing parameters in Vacancy Calibration.

Selecting industries or company size will influence which suggested contacts are recommended and how they are ranked via Match Score. By default (and currently), Talent Match rates candidates who have a similar company size and industry experience as the customer. This change allows users to specify which company size or industries to prefer.

Beamery Extension

**Updated 11th Feb**

As we prepare to launch our LinkedIn CRM-Connect integration and enhance the overall experience of using Beamery with LinkedIn, we are making some further changes to the Beamery Extension.

 

On Feb 17th we will be deprecating two extension functionalities:

  1. The Bexa icon (Beamery logo overlay) will disappear from all websites, whether users are working in LinkedIn Public or LinkedIn recruiter. Users will need to open the Beamery Extension from the browser task bar.
  2. On LinkedIn Recruiter, users looking at a candidate will no longer be able to automatically see if there is a matching Beamery Contact profile in the Extension. Instead, users can click to open the candidate’s public LinkedIn profile in a new tab, then open the Beamery Extension in this new tab to automatically see if the candidate already exists in your CRM.

Meanwhile, all Extension users will still be able to:

  • Manually create a contact and add it to the Beamery CRM. The full name and LinkedIn profile URL will be auto-populated if users upload resumes via our pdf parsing functionality.
  • Edit a Beamery Contact directly from the Extension.
  • Search for a Contact by name, email, or social link.
  • On LinkedIn Public only (see above for LinkedIn Recruiter), users will maintain the ability to automatically see the existing Beamery Contact profile when viewing a candidate (matching based on LinkedIn URL).

Workforce Intelligence SAP Integration

Our Beamery / SAP SuccessFactors Integration has been updated with Candidate PUSH functionality.

 

Customers using SAP SuccessFactors will be able to create or update Candidate details in the ATS from Beamery, by creating a trigger in Recipes.
